A step up from hang on filters, canisters transfer water to and from the tank through hoses, allowing you to keep it in your stand. This lets you keep the filter hidden from view, as well as allowing you to set the tank right up against the wall.Those that utilize the basic sponge/charcoal/bio-media system also have extra compartments, allowing you to add extra medias or resins if needed. There are also wet-dry trickle canisters that allow you to use floss, bio-balls or pieces of live rock rubble if you choose. Although harder to come by, diatom filters allow you filter out etremely minute particles, thereby "polishing" your water. There are also hang on the back canisters with sponge/charcoal for standard filtering and fine micron cartridges for a quick polish. Regular cleaning of the filter and it's components is recommended to ensure both the efficiency and life of the filter. Efficient and versatile, canisters are bound to get the job done.
